London's Chelsea is set to undergo a significant squad overhaul in the upcoming summer transfer window. According to insider Fabrizio Romano, the Blues are planning to part ways with 7-8 players to improve their financial situation and make room for new signings.
Details: The first to be sold will be players currently out on loan. Among them are defender Axel Disasi, goalkeeper Kepa Arrizabalaga, and midfielder Carney Chukwuemeka. The main goal of these changes is financial optimization and the acquisition of players who are truly needed by the team. The club aims to strengthen the squad and balance the budget ahead of the new season.
Reminder: In today's match, Maresca's charges narrowly lost the London derby to Arsenal. Arteta's team secured three points thanks to a solitary goal by Merino.
